WebThe use of CVD medications during pregnancy requires knowledge of the physiological changes of pregnancy, which may alter the drug’s properties, as well as the fetal effects of these medications. WebApr 11, 2024 · Similarly, the introduction of SGLT2 inhibitors, drugs that were initially developed for type 2 diabetes, have been shown to be beneficial in patients with heart failure. Glucagon-like peptide 1 receptor agonists also were developed for the treatment of diabetes but are now increasingly being used in obesity.
